This guide describes how to use Steam Proton to play and run Windows games on your Linux computer. Some games may not work or may break because Steam Proton is still at a very early stage.
1. Activating Steam Proton for Linux:
Proton is integrated into the Steam Client with "Steam Play." To activate proton, go into your steam client and click on Steam in the upper right corner. Then click on settings to open a new window. From here, click on the Steam Play button at the bottom of the panel. Click "Enable Steam Play for Supported Titles."
Alternatively: Go to Steam > Settings > Steam Play and turn on the "Enable Steam Play for Supported Titles" option.
Valve has tested and fixed some Steam titles and you will now be able to play most of them. However, if you want to go further and play titles that even Valve hasn't tested, toggle the "Enable Steam Play for all titles" option.
2. Choose a version
You should use the Steam Proton version recommended by Steam: 3.7-8. This is the most stable version of Steam Proton at the moment.
3. Restart your Steam
After you have successfully activated Steam Proton, click "OK" and Steam will ask you to restart it for the changes to take effect. Restart it. Your computer will now play all of steam's whitelisted games seamlessly.

Abulia is an Type-battle System RPG and Visual Novel adventure that takes place on mind of a special girl that is trying to find herself in the world and struggling to understand our complex world.
Gameplay
You are trapped in your room, days and time will pass by and you need to escape before falling into madness. interact with the different elements inside to discover how to do it:
Type-writing Mental Battles: Depending on the decisions taken our protagonist will get mentally exhausted, once the gauge is filled she will have a MENTAL BREAKDOWN. This will turn into either memories to be collected or enter a battle against ghosts.
In mental battles you will be presented with different words, type out those marked in blue and avoid typing those in red. If you get it right you will get the ghost's sympathy and your mind will calm. Otherwise you will make it angry and you will be eaten by your thoughts, ending the game.
Collectible cards: There are up to 30 cards to collect around the whole game and will be obtained triggering different events.
Emotional stats will affect your performance in battle and events in history.
If you lose against your inner demons you lose the game
Door: If you manage to take the door you will escape.
